    摘要: A gravity drawbridge is a moveable bridge that utilizes gravity and fluid transport to transition a bridge deck between an open configuration and a closed configuration. The gravity bridge includes a fulcrum, a first fluid reservoir, a second fluid reservoir and a fluid pump. The first fluid reservoir and the second fluid reservoir are internally mounted within the bridge deck. The first fluid reservoir and the second fluid reservoir are in fluid communication to each to transport a quantity of fluid between the first fluid reservoir and the second fluid reservoir using the fluid pump. The bridge deck rotates about the fulcrum as the quantity of fluid is transported between the first fluid reservoir and the second fluid reservoir to transition the bridge deck between the open configuration and the closed configuration.

    摘要: A preassembled abutment tower and anchorage for a combination pontoon and suspension bridge consisting of one or more spans. Each assembly comprises a tower unit of a pair of A-frames connected at their tops by a cross girder. Each A-frame is secured to the deck of a catamaran hulled vessel. Main cables supported by the apices of the A-frames are anchored to opposite shores and hangars support the roadway deck between towers. Anchorage of the catamaran''s hulls are by cables connecting their prows with anchorage in the bed of the body of water. Spuds, retractable in the A-frames, may also be driven into the bed.

    摘要: A mooring system comprising a multiple degree of freedom coupler interconnecting a floatation section and an anchoring section of a dock system. The system also comprises a drawbridge section, a gangway section and a shoreline mooring section. The multiple degree of freedom coupler prevents hanging-up of the floatation sections which is an expensive, frequently occurring problem experienced by virtually every free floating anchor/sleeve dock system currently in existence.

    摘要: This invention relates to semi-rigid inflatable spanning members which are used for bridging purposes particularly for laying down temporary bridges over gaps in open terrain, or over a watercourse. In the prior art these spanning members are constituted by a plurality of inflatable members housed within an envelope above which are arranged rigid plates: these plates are connected together end to end so as to form an arched bearing surface. In accordance with the invention, the envelope is bordered by a cable which engages laterally in channels provided at either side of the rigid plates and this cable is held in place by a suitable locking means.

    摘要: A bridge apparatus to transfer persons between a moving structure such as a vessel and a second structure such as an offshore installation, for example, to span gaps between work boats and fixed offshore installations such as wind turbines. The bridge comprises a platform supported by a line, the platform being moveable in a vertical direction by movement, of the line, wherein the line extends in a vertical direction from the platform to a capstan, and from the capstan to a counterweight. Thus the inboard end of the bridge can remain in generally the same vertical position in relation to the support structure of the vessel, moving with the vessel in the water, and the outboard end of the bridge apparatus can remain in generally the same vertical position relative to the wind turbine, and the relative vertical movement between the wind turbine and the vessel is compensated by the movement of the bridge, while the stepping on and stepping off points on the bridge remain generally still in relation to the vessel and the wind turbine.

    摘要: A bearing retainer plate for fall restraint equipment made from a single, continuous piece of sheet metal, where the metal is lasered, cut, and/or butterflied to define a plurality of apertures. A bearing, preferably possessing a self-centering characteristic, is inserted into one of the apertures, while an adapter or bracket for an over-travel stop is inserted into another. A foot lock stud is inserted into another aperture defined by the bearing retainer plate and welded into place. The piece of metal may also define apertures configured to receive fasteners for attaching the plate to the fall restraint equipment, such as to a support structure of a gangway.

    摘要: Bridge-operating machinery, for rack-driven bascule spans, comprises heavy-duty gear-drive means connected to drive the racks and swing the span. A pair of counterpart, inverted, enclosed bridge-drive units (preferably incorporating speedreducer mechanisms) coupled to motor-driven shafting actuated through a differential drive delivers power to the racks; and each such bridge-drive unit includes parallel input, intermediate, and output shafts disposed with their axes in an irregular triangular array, with rigid, sealed structure mounting the shafts of each mechanism as a unitary assembly. Each of two, heavy, opposing walls of the housing structure is provided with three bearing-carrying openings, corresponding to the said array, which confront similar openings in the opposite wall; and shaft, and the gear means carried thereby, is journaled within one set of confronting openings in protected position within the housing structure, and with a drive pinion of each output shaft disposed exteriorly of its housing structure in engagement with a rack. The housing structure has mounting means adapting the unit for mounting in a variety of different positions, and location in such different positions, of each unitary drive assembly, with its irregular triangular array of gear-carrying shafts housed therein, adapts the mechanism for use in quite different bridge installations. Lubrication, protection, proper alignment, and ease of inspection and maintenance of the moving parts is assured.
